All posts

Git Reset Secure API Access Proxy

Git is essential in managing source code, but when it comes to securely accessing APIs within your workflow, things can get tricky. Leaks of sensitive credentials, like API keys, can lead to security breaches or unintentional data exposure. To mitigate this, introducing a secure API access proxy into your Git workflows is a reliable and smart approach. Let's explore how this concept can help safeguard your project and streamline access management. What’s a Secure API Access Proxy? A secure AP

Free White Paper

VNC Secure Access + Database Access Proxy: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

Git is essential in managing source code, but when it comes to securely accessing APIs within your workflow, things can get tricky. Leaks of sensitive credentials, like API keys, can lead to security breaches or unintentional data exposure. To mitigate this, introducing a secure API access proxy into your Git workflows is a reliable and smart approach. Let's explore how this concept can help safeguard your project and streamline access management.


What’s a Secure API Access Proxy?

A secure API access proxy acts as a gated bridge between your application and the external APIs it relies on. Instead of embedding API keys in your source code or keeping them scattered in different environments, the proxy securely handles requests, ensuring credentials never directly enter your source repository.

Here are the essential components of how it works:

  • Credential Management: The proxy stores and manages API keys securely, fetching them dynamically when a request is made.
  • Request Routing: It forwards requests to the target API, applying necessary headers or encryption for the API to authenticate the caller.
  • Leak Prevention: Sensitive data doesn't get hardcoded into your Git repo or accidental commits.

Why Use It When Working with Git?

The combination of Git and a secure API access proxy eliminates the manual inefficiencies and risks of managing sensitive data. Without a proxy, developers typically rely on environment variables, configuration files, or worse, mistakenly leave credentials exposed in their repositories.

Here’s why a secure API access proxy is invaluable:

1. Reduce Credential Visibility

Hardcoded keys in source code pose a significant threat, especially in open-source projects. Using a proxy removes the need to manage sensitive details directly, cutting down the attack surface.

Continue reading? Get the full guide.

VNC Secure Access + Database Access Proxy: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

2. Seamless Collaboration

Teams often work across different environments and systems. A proxy centralizes credential handling to ensure collaborators are always working securely, without needing access to the raw API keys.

3. Simpler Rollbacks with Git Reset

When testing or reverting changes via git reset, embedded API keys can pose a problem if accidentally removed or modified. With a proxy, Git resets cleanly without your workflow stalling due to missing credentials.

4. Audit and Control

Secure proxies enable audit logging and access control, making it easier to monitor how and when sensitive credentials are used. This ensures compliance with security best practices.


Implementing Secure API Access in Minutes

Setting up a secure API access proxy doesn’t need to be a complicated task. Modern solutions, like Hoop, simplify the process so you can integrate secure access directly into your workflows efficiently.

Here’s how you can start:

  1. Integrate the Proxy Framework: With solutions like Hoop, you point your API requests through the proxy. They supply custom endpoints that handle authentication dynamically.
  2. Configure Access Rules: Define who can access which API keys, when, and from where. Let the proxy enforce these policies for you.
  3. Test Locally, Deploy Securely: Quickly test the integration in your local environment before pushing changes to production systems.

Practical Benefits of Hoop

By leveraging Hoop, you can focus on building and debugging code without worrying about accidental credential exposure. Plus, it provides simple workflows to rotate keys, audit usage, and tightly control permissions.


Final Thoughts

A secure API access proxy elevates your Git workflow by safeguarding how sensitive credentials are managed and accessed. It saves time, avoids unnecessary headaches, and ensures your team's work aligns with modern security practices.

Ready to see the benefits in action? Harness the power of secure API access with Hoop.dev—you could secure your flow in minutes. Get started here.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ts